What evidence supports the LAW OF CONSERVATION OF ENERGY?
photoshop1234 [79]

Answer:

Taking into account photosynthesis, the evidence that best supports the law of energy conservation is energy is absorbed by chlorophyll and becomes chemical energy during photosynthesis (option 2).

Explanation:

Plants are autotrophic organisms, characterized by synthesizing their own nutrients by converting solar energy into chemical energy through photosynthesis.

During the process of photosynthesis, chloroplasts are capable of absorbing solar energy and converting it into glucose. This process involves the conversion of one type of energy into another.

With respect to the law of conservation of energy, it is necessary to consider:

  1. In the universe there is a constant amount of matter and energy, which is neither created nor destroyed, but transformed.
  2. Energy in an isolated system does not vary, unless it comes into contact with another system.
  3. The amount of energy that is absorbed and obtained is equivalent.

In photosynthesis, the chloroplast is not an isolated system, but has contact with the outside and is capable of absorbing the energy of the sun. This energy will be used to obtain a product, glucose, in an amount proportional to the amount of energy absorbed.
